1989 Fiat Panda vs. 2012 Chevrolet Cruze

To start off, 2012 Chevrolet Cruze is newer by 23 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1989 Fiat Panda.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1989 Fiat Panda would be higher. At 1,400 cc (4 cylinders), 2012 Chevrolet Cruze is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2012 Chevrolet Cruze (138 HP) has 104 more horse power than 1989 Fiat Panda. (34 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2012 Chevrolet Cruze should accelerate faster than 1989 Fiat Panda.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2012 Chevrolet Cruze weights approximately 727 kg more than 1989 Fiat Panda.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2012 Chevrolet Cruze (200 Nm @ 1850 RPM) has 143 more torque (in Nm) than 1989 Fiat Panda. (57 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2012 Chevrolet Cruze will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1989 Fiat Panda.
